]> git.cworth.org Git - sup/commitdiff
message.rb: Fix the usage of error_message and Chunk::Text.new.
authorNicolas Pouillard <nicolas.pouillard@gmail.com>
Tue, 8 Jan 2008 01:40:44 +0000 (02:40 +0100)
committerWilliam Morgan <wmorgan-sup@masanjin.net>
Tue, 8 Jan 2008 06:00:59 +0000 (22:00 -0800)
Signed-off-by: William Morgan <wmorgan-sup@masanjin.net>
lib/sup/message.rb

index b342ea58390d27c0f339c0b33476f880ce62f167..01008ede4a9c6582535db3d69fd33e262fa5517a 100644 (file)
@@ -163,7 +163,7 @@ class Message
   def load_from_source!
     @chunks ||=
       if @source.has_errors?
-        [Chunk::Text.new(error_message(@source.error.message.split("\n")))]
+        [Chunk::Text.new(error_message(@source.error.message).split("\n"))]
       else
         begin
           ## we need to re-read the header because it contains information
@@ -182,7 +182,7 @@ class Message
           ## up the error message one
           @source.error ||= e
           Redwood::report_broken_sources :force_to_top => true
-          [Chunk::Text.new(error_message(e.message))]
+          [Chunk::Text.new(error_message(e.message).split("\n"))]
         end
       end
   end